We are seeking an experienced and highly motivated Principal Controls Engineer to join our Rail & Infrastructure Engineering team. In this senior leadership role, you will hold technical authority over the design, development, and system integration of advanced control and automation solutions for the landmark HS2 programme. Operating within a high-performing, multidisciplinary MEICA environment, you will bridge the gap between complex software/automation architectures and critical physical infrastructure—ensuring station, tunnel, and operational facilities are safe, resilient, and fully integrated.
Sector: Rail & Mega-Infrastructure
Focus: PLC/SCADA architectures, Tunnel Ventilation Control Systems (TVCS), Station Control Systems, and industrial cyber security.
Multidisciplinary, digital-first engineering environment requiring elite systems integration. Act as the lead technical voice for controls, automation, SCADA, and telemetry systems across major HS2 packages. Lead the design of control philosophies, functional design specifications, cause-and-effect matrices, and complex network topologies. Establish engineering standards and mentor a growing team of Controls and Design Engineers. Mastermind interfaces between control systems and mechanical, electrical distribution, fire & life safety, and asset management platforms. Ensure seamless, secure integration of third-party systems and advanced networked industrial communications.
Assurance & Commissioning: Drive rigorous design assurance, managing compliance with HS2 Technical Standards, functional safety (SIL), and IEC 62443 industrial cyber security. Lead testing strategies, witnessing Factory Acceptance Tests (FAT) and Site Acceptance Tests (SAT) through to dynamic commissioning and final handover.
Experience: Minimum 10+ years in industrial controls, SCADA, or systems engineering—ideally within rail, major utilities, or critical infrastructure. Deep knowledge of PLC/SCADA principles, control panel design, instrumentation, and functional safety concepts.
Leadership Capability: Proven track record of managing multidisciplinary interfaces and navigating rigorous engineering governance. Direct experience on HS2, Network Rail, London Underground, or Crossrail.
